前言 受浏览器同源策略的限制,本域的js不能操作其他域的页面对象(比如DOM),安全限制的同时也给注入iframe或是ajax应用带来了不少麻烦。所以我们要通过一些方法使得本域的js能够操作其他域的页面对象,或者其他域的js能操作本域的页面对象(iframe之间)。 这里需要明确的一点是:所谓 ...
跨域以及一些解决方法 跨域 最近在回顾一些知识,归纳一下以前的笔记再结合各个资料说一下我对跨域和跨域问题的解决方法。 产生跨域安全问题不是后台服务器不允许前台调用, 其本质是浏览器的同源策略 Same origin policy 造成的,它是浏览器最基本和最核心的安全机制,同源是指URI scheme host name port number相同,借用一下网上的栗子: 如果非同源,将会受到如下限 ...
2018-07-23 17:42 0 2400 推荐指数:
前言 受浏览器同源策略的限制,本域的js不能操作其他域的页面对象(比如DOM),安全限制的同时也给注入iframe或是ajax应用带来了不少麻烦。所以我们要通过一些方法使得本域的js能够操作其他域的页面对象,或者其他域的js能操作本域的页面对象(iframe之间)。 这里需要明确的一点是:所谓 ...
跨域这种问题 不能简单的说,后台配置 Access-Control-Allow-Origin *就完事了 Access-Control-Allow-Headers 中的参数也是五花八门,即使你设置了*也不能解决所有问题,其中macOS - Safari中会用到XFILENAME ...
本来我是不想写的,但为了加深印象还是写一写吧。 ./config/index.js ./api.js (管理接口的JS文件) 原理:简单的说就是利用了vue所用的no ...
1.问题 前端报跨域错误,导致页面错误或展示异常等问题,如图 2.原因 CORS,常被大家称之为跨越问题,准确的叫法是跨域资源共享(CORS,Cross-origin resource sharing),是W3C标准,是一种机制,它使用额外的HTTP头来告诉浏览器 让运行在一个 ...
1.浏览器的同源策略及规避方法 目前,所有浏览器都实行同源政策。即协议、域名、端口都相同的URI称为"同源"。不同源的url之间: a.无法读取cookie、localst ...
我们在开发中,经常会遇到跨域请求数据问题,那么什么是跨域呢?跨域就是js在不用域之间的数据传输或者通信,比如你在使用ajax从另外一个域请求数据,或者你的页面引入了iframe,要从iframe中获取数据的时候,就是跨域。简单一点的说,判断是否跨域,就看协议、域名、端口,这三个中只要有一个 ...
在项目开发中,经常会遇到跨域访问资源,上传图片等,那么这些都怎么解决呢,下面简单介绍一下ajax请求时,解决跨域问题。 原文地址:小时刻个人博客 > http://small.aiweimeng.top/index.php/archives/29.html 有时我们在请 ...
在画图时会图片存在跨域,但是在three.js中并没有进行处理,所以是可以通过修改three.js源码 ...